What is high mileage for a Toyota Highlander?

A Toyota Highlander can easily reach 300,000 miles with proper care, but if you’re buying used, expect the problems to start piling up after 250,000. Along with the usual scheduled inspection and maintenance, Toyota recommend changing the brake booster’s vacuum pumps out after 120,000 miles.

Do Toyota Highlanders have engine problems?

Engine misfire is a common issue found in 2001-2005, 2007-2008, 2010, and 2013 Highlanders. Many drivers have also complained about their Toyota trembling and jerking upon acceleration. Mechanics found that these issues were usually caused by a bad ignition coil.

Are Toyota Highlanders expensive to fix?

A Toyota Highlander will cost about $5,771 for maintenance and repairs during its first 10 years of service. This beats the industry average for popular SUV models by $3,362. There is also a 16.08% chance that a Highlander will require a major repair during that time.

Do Highlanders hold their value?

Compared to other SUVs in its class and compared to other Toyota SUV models, the Highlander offers some of the best resale values. In fact, after five years, a Highlander retains 46.3% of its value, beating every SUV in its class when it comes to value.
